Taihe Lu is a scholar working on Oncology, Molecular Biology and Genetics. According to data from OpenAlex, Taihe Lu has authored 15 papers receiving a total of 684 indexed citations (citations by other indexed papers that have themselves been cited), including 11 papers in Oncology, 9 papers in Molecular Biology and 6 papers in Genetics. Recurrent topics in Taihe Lu's work include CAR-T cell therapy research (7 papers), Virus-based gene therapy research (6 papers) and RNA Interference and Gene Delivery (5 papers). Taihe Lu is often cited by papers focused on CAR-T cell therapy research (7 papers), Virus-based gene therapy research (6 papers) and RNA Interference and Gene Delivery (5 papers). Taihe Lu collaborates with scholars based in United States, France and Japan. Taihe Lu's co-authors include Brian P. Sorrentino, Sheng Zhou, Kevin D. Bunting, Zhijun Ma, Laura J. Janke, Yang Zong, John T. Gray, Charles G. Mullighan, Michelle L. Churchman and Shann-Ching Chen and has published in prestigious journals such as Proceedings of the National Academy of Sciences, The Journal of Experimental Medicine and Blood.
